Andersen Sliding Patio Door Models: A Quick Comparison
Before we dive into the specifics, let's briefly compare some popular Andersen sliding patio door models:
Model | Price Range | Features | Ideal For |
---|---|---|---|
Andersen 400 Series | Mid-range to High | Durable, energy-efficient, various styles | Most homeowners seeking quality & efficiency |
Andersen 100 Series | Budget-friendly | Simple design, good value | Homeowners on a tighter budget |
Andersen Narroline | Mid-range | Narrow frame, maximizes glass area | Maximizing light and views |
Pros of Andersen Sliding Patio Doors
- Superior Energy Efficiency: Andersen's reputation for energy efficiency holds true for their sliding patio doors. Many models boast excellent insulation, reducing energy costs and improving comfort. Look for features like Low-E glass and multiple panes for optimal performance. This is a key selling point for many homeowners and a significant factor in long-term cost savings.
- Durability and Longevity: Andersen doors are built to last. With proper maintenance, you can expect them to withstand the test of time, offering a long-term return on your investment. Their robust construction ensures resistance against harsh weather conditions.
- Enhanced Security: Many Andersen sliding patio door models offer enhanced security features, providing peace of mind. Features like strong locking mechanisms and impact-resistant glass can deter potential intruders.
- Aesthetic Appeal: Andersen offers a variety of styles and finishes to complement any home's aesthetic. Whether you prefer a modern or traditional look, you're likely to find an Andersen sliding patio door that fits your style. Consider the different frame materials, such as fiberglass or wood, to achieve your desired aesthetic.
- Smooth Operation: Well-maintained Andersen sliding patio doors operate smoothly and quietly, providing a pleasant user experience.
Cons of Andersen Sliding Patio Doors
- Higher Price Point: Andersen sliding patio doors are generally more expensive than other brands. This is a significant factor to consider before making a purchase, weighing the cost against the long-term benefits.
- Installation Complexity: Professional installation is often recommended, adding to the overall cost. While some homeowners are capable of DIY installation, it's crucial to consider the complexities involved, especially with larger and more complex models.
- Potential for Maintenance: While durable, Andersen doors still require occasional maintenance, including cleaning and lubrication, to ensure smooth operation and longevity. This is a small price to pay for the overall lifespan and benefits of the product.
What to Consider Before Buying Andersen Sliding Patio Doors
- Budget: Determine your budget before starting your search to narrow down your options effectively.
- Energy Efficiency Ratings: Compare the energy efficiency ratings of different models to ensure you're choosing the most energy-efficient option for your needs. Look for U-factor and solar heat gain coefficient (SHGC) ratings.
- Size and Style: Measure your opening accurately and consider the style that best complements your home's architecture.
- Professional Installation: Budget for professional installation for optimal performance and warranty coverage.
